Defiance

Defiance is an unincorporated community in St Charles County, Missouri.

Overview for Defiance, MO

51 people live in Defiance, where the median age is 60.5 and the average individual income is $47,280. Data provided by the U.S. Census Bureau.

Things to Do in Defiance, MO

  • Explore Missouri Wine Country: As the gateway to Missouri’s oldest wine region, Defiance is a perfect starting point for exploring the local wineries that dot State Highway 94. The Defiance-Augusta-Dutzow area hosts some of the country’s oldest vineyards, producing award-winning wines for over a century.

  • Visit Daniel Boone’s Home: History buffs can explore the Daniel Boone Home, a well-preserved historic site that was the final residence of the legendary frontiersman. The home is maintained as a tourist attraction by St. Charles County, offering guided tours and educational programs.

  • Hike or Bike the Katy Trail: The Katy Trail State Park runs through Defiance and provides an excellent opportunity to enjoy the outdoors. The trail offers picturesque views of the Missouri River and is popular among hikers, cyclists, and nature lovers.

  • Discover Nearby Parks: Defiance is surrounded by some of the most beautiful parks in the St. Louis area, including Matson Hill Park and Klondike Park, which offer trails, fishing, camping, and scenic overlooks that attract outdoor enthusiasts year-round.

History and Heritage

Defiance has a rich historical background, being closely tied to the life of Daniel Boone, one of America’s most famous pioneers. Boone settled in the area in the early 1800s, and his final home still stands as a significant historical site that attracts visitors from across the country.


In addition to its ties to Boone, Defiance played an essential role in the development of Missouri Wine Country. The region’s vineyards were established in the 19th century by German immigrants and have since grown into one of the oldest and most respected wine-producing areas in the United States.


Today, Defiance maintains its historical roots while continuing to grow as a hub for wine tourism and outdoor recreation.
